Business Function

Group Finance aims to deliver world-class standards in reporting, financial planning and finance processes. We provide insights and analyses that help the bank make sound business decisions – whether in the areas of product development or customer profitability. We also provide capital management, business planning, forecasting, and tax and accounting advisory services.

The bank is also a certified Accredited Training Organisation (ATO) for the Singapore Qualification Programme by the Singapore Accountancy Commission and an Association of Chartered Certified Accountants(ACCA) Approved Employer.


Responsibilities

Key responsibilities of the team include the production of relevant, timely and accurate financial information for internal and external reporting purpose; as well as the analysis of Group performance. 

  • Member of the team responsible for the delivery of the Group’s financial reports
  • Participate in the review of accounting treatment and financial disclosures of the Group’s product and services
  • Participate in Finance projects initiatives which involve process reviews, system enhancements and new systems implementation
  • Implement procedures and internal controls over the preparation of financial reports
  • Responsible for the monthly financial accounts closing process
  • Responsible for the preparation, review and analysis of the Group’s financial performance
  • Ensure compliance with regulatory and statutory requirements as well as Group accounting policies
  • Responsible for the preparation of year-end statutory accounts and other financial information as required by the relevant authorities

Requirements

  • Degree in Accounting or a related field with 2-3 years of relevant working experience; Big 4 firm experience is advantageous.
  • Proficient in accounting principles, including SFRS(I), with an added advantage for expertise in financial instruments.
  • Strong financial reporting background. Familiarity with financial reporting process in a large financial services company would be a plus.
  • Good knowledge of financial products and services.
  • Keen analytical skills, meticulous attention to detail, and comfort dealing with high volumes of data and financial numbers.
  • Strong team player with maturity and strong communication skills across all levels.

What you need to know about the Singapore Tech Scene

The digital revolution has driven a constant demand for tech professionals across industries like software development, data analytics and cybersecurity. In Singapore, one of the largest cities in Southeast Asia, the demand for tech talent is so high that the government continues to invest millions into programs designed to develop a talent pipeline directly from universities while also scaling efforts in pre-employment training and mid-career upskilling to expand and elevate its workforce.
